摘要

Wind power' has an enormous amount of momentum in the U.S., much of which stems from a large investment in, and development of, on-shore resources. Due to promises of a vastly higher resource, lower visual profile and a proximity to high demand centers, U.S. wind is likely to start moving into shallow coastal waters. Development of wind in Europe emphasizes the feasibility of large scale offshore wind. Unfortunately, the U.S. coastline, with a relatively small continental shelf, is not quite as amenable to these developments as Europe's North Sea. Wave power nearing commercial viability As a result of these geographical challenges and spurred by the increased resource, there is a growing desire to develop deep water, floating wind options. The U.S. would benefit from not only looking at floating offshore wind but also wave energy, which may be equally capable of economically extracting energy from the marine environment.
